Gracia is a deep-tech project offering volumetric videos for VR & AR. Visualize being on a runway, with the freedom to walk around, absorbing every detail of the new collection from any viewpoint. By delivering first-of-its-kind immersive experiences, the team aims to give users a reason to wear their headsets every day.

    There have been some great developments with Gaussian Splatting. It’s time for Gracia to contribute to the advancement of 3DGS! Thanks to our proprietary pipeline, we’ve enhanced our training, rendering, and processing. As a result, our splats are now twice as fast, on average half the size, and significantly better in fidelity.     What we do and why we do it VR lacks life-like experiences. That's what we address at Gracia delivering feeling of presence through photorealism and natural parallax effects in our 3D scenes. Look at the level of details! How it works: Step 1. The scene or an object is captured using regular 2D cameras from a few viewpoints. Any lighting conditions, and challenging surfaces. Step 2. We train an AI model from scratch based on the footage on our proprietary pipeline. As a result we get an AI model that "knows" how the scene looks like from any viewpoint. Step 3. On-device rendering. One can walk inside the scene and experience it from any angle and perspective while AI model renders the picture for both of your eyes separately in the real-time (550 fps actually). Separate picture for both eyes delivers this parallax effect, which our brain uses to understand the distance and size of an object. To the best of our knowledge, we are currently the only project that enables real-time rendering on standalone headset ;)
